The Question is: Dear Wizard: Been happily using UCX 3.3 on VMS 6.2 for Alpha without incident for many years. UCX is used for Telnet and SMTP, is assigned a static IP, and is pointed to our ISP for DNS name resolution. UCX is being started at boot with the command "@sys$startup:ucx$startup.com" as the last entry in our "systartup_vms.com" file. However, recently noticed that if the Alpha is physically disconnected from the network the Alpha hangs while starting UCX at display line "Dynamic Router Listener". Is there a way from preventing UCX from halting if the network is not connected, and/or is there a way to safely kill the UCX startup process if it hangs (control-c is not effective)? Thanks for your time! The Answer is : Don't disconnect the node ("don't do that"), or don't start TCP/IP if you do, or upgrade to TCP/IP Services V4.2 with the current ECO. If the problem persists on V4.2 with the current ECO, please contact the Compaq Customer Support Center directly for assistance in resolving the particular problem.
